Sports Day 2025

We were delighted to hold this year’s Sports Day with the sunshine adding to the lively and joyful atmosphere.

The day began with a powerful performance from our talented Drum Works students, whose display set the tone for what became a fantastic celebration of energy, teamwork and school spirit.

Students from across year groups took part in a wide variety of activities, ensuring there was something for everyone to enjoy.

From fast-paced games of bench ball, handball, basketball and football, to table tennis matches that demanded skill and focus, every event brought out the best in our students.

 A highlight for many was the ever-popular tug of war, which had both participants and spectators cheering with excitement.

Sports Day is always about more than competition. It is about encouraging our young people to stay active, try new challenges and support one another.

The event gave students the chance to demonstrate not only their athletic ability, but also their determination, teamwork and resilience.

Staff played an important role too, showing encouragement from the sidelines and helping to create an atmosphere of celebration and pride.

At SPWS we believe in nurturing the whole child, and Sports Day is one of the ways we help students to build confidence, develop healthy habits and enjoy being part of something bigger than themselves.

The day perfectly reflected our school value of Community, as students came together to support one another, celebrate achievements and strengthen the bonds that make our school such a vibrant and welcoming place.
